Job Description
Plan, direct, or coordinate the management or operation of farms, ranches, greenhouses, aquacultural operations, nurseries, timber tracts, or other agricultural establishments. May hire, train, or supervise farm workers or contract for services to carry out the day-to-day activities of the managed operation. May engage in or supervise planting, cultivating, harvesting, financial, or marketing activities.

Tasks for “Farm Operator”
- Select or purchase machinery, equipment, livestock, or supplies, such as seed, feed, fertilizer, or chemicals.
- Inspect farm or ranch equipment to ensure proper functioning.
- Buy or sell futures contracts or price farm products in advance of future sales to minimize risk or maximize profits.
- Replace chemical insecticides with environmentally friendly practices, such as adding pest-repelling plants to fields.
- Maintain financial, operational, production, or employment records for farms or ranches.
- Direct livestock or crop waste recycling operations.
- Plan and direct development or production of hardier or higher-yield hybrid plant varieties.
- Monitor pasture or grazing land use to ensure that livestock are properly fed or that conservation methods, such as rotational grazing, are used.
- Evaluate marketing or sales alternatives for farm or ranch products.
- Obtain financing necessary for purchases of machinery, land, supplies, or livestock.
- Plan crop activities based on factors such as crop maturity or weather conditions.
- Direct the breeding or raising of stock, such as cattle, poultry, or honeybees, using recognized breeding practices to ensure stock improvement.
- Operate or oversee the operations of dairy farms that produce bulk milk.
- Change processes such as drying, grading, storing, or shipping to improve efficiency or profitability.
- Demonstrate or explain working techniques, practices, or safety regulations to farm or ranch workers.
- Analyze market conditions to determine acreage allocations.
- Analyze soil to determine types or quantities of fertilizer required for maximum crop production.
- Inspect orchards or fields to determine crop maturity or condition or to detect disease or insect infestation.
- Prepare budgets or financial reports for farm or ranch operations.
- Direct crop production operations, such as planning, tilling, planting, fertilizing, cultivating, spraying, or harvesting.
- Monitor and adjust irrigation systems to distribute water according to crop needs and to avoid wasting water.
- Supervise the construction of farm or ranch structures, such as buildings, fences, drainage systems, wells, or roads.
- Negotiate with buyers for the sale, storage, or shipment of crops or livestock.
- Monitor activities such as irrigation, chemical application, harvesting, milking, breeding, or grading to ensure adherence to safety regulations or standards.
- Inspect farm or ranch structures, such as buildings, fences, or roads, ordering repair or maintenance activities, as needed.
- Determine types or quantities of crops or livestock to be raised, according to factors such as market conditions, federal programs or incentives, or soil conditions.
- Hire, train, or supervise workers engaged in planting, cultivating, irrigating, harvesting, or marketing crops, or in raising livestock.
